Tonight's Pick:
Benefit for The Tunahaki Foundation with Matthew Sweet and Susanna Hoffs @ the Roxy ($18) – Not sure if Matthew and Susanna Hoffs are doing the covers thing or if they’re doing their other material? Either way, they’re both talented and worth seeing. The Bangles were one of those bands that had radio hits with some of their least interesting songs. I dare you to go back and listen to their first major label album if you doubt me. They even covered Merry-Go-Round on it (and Big Star on the next record). Pick up Matthew Sweet’s greatest hits the next time you’re at the used record store. You won’t regret it.
